CHAPTER 616 H.B. No. 2021 1 AN ACT 2 relating to the bankruptcy notice required to be filed by a 3 regulated oil and gas entity. 4 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: 5 SECTION 1. Section 91.142, Natural Resources Code, is 6 amended by adding Subsection (h) to read as follows: 7 (h) To enable the commission to better protect the state's 8 resources, an entity described by Subsection (a) or an affiliate of 9 such an entity performing operations within the jurisdiction of the 10 commission that files for federal bankruptcy protection shall give 11 written notice to the commission of that action by submitting the 12 notice to the office of general counsel not later than the 30th day 13 after the date of filing. 14 SECTION 2. (a) This Act takes effect September 1, 2003. 15 (b) The change in law made by Section 91.142(h), Natural 16 Resources Code, as added by this Act, applies only to a bankruptcy 17 filing that occurs on or after September 1, 2003.
